Output 15bb85cdf86ea86a8ad8d5804448da052ec4985f61e82e14f3edbc9772711b86:0

value
9409433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f79c89f70fe7b261aa53db96e24a13156a6a69 OP_EQUAL
address
3EzpXhvegfcaMFB2PWzqPkFdWNeCN96JFa
transaction
15bb85cdf86ea86a8ad8d5804448da052ec4985f61e82e14f3edbc9772711b86
spent
true